how are you feeling?
It's been an experience that's for sure! Sunday afternoon I was watching TV with Shawn and started to feel strange around 3 p.m. He went over to my parents to pick up food and all of a sudden I was throwing up like I've never thrown up before. I couldn't keep any liquids down at all so around 9:00 I ended up calling my doctor and he called me in a prescription. I wasn't able to stop throwing up until 5 a.m. Monday morning. I started to run a fever Monday afternoon so my doctor said to keep trying liquids as much as possible and to check-in Tuesday morning. Shawn was forcing me to drink gatorade all Monday but I was still feeling bad so my doctor decided to send me to the hospital on Tuesday so he could monitor me. We had such a sweet nurse at the hospital who took great care of us! They gave me an entire bag of IV fluids and ran my bloodwork. Then they gave me an antibiotic through IV and about 1/2 bag of IV fluids with potassium based on my labs. I checked in around 11:30 and I was released at 5:30.
